Rules
1. Ice holes paid are non refundable but transferable.
2. The fishing derby starts at 12:00 p.m. ends at 4:00 p.m.
3. All fishing holes are pre-drilled and numbered randomly.
4. One ticket, one fish line, one hole.
5. No cheating, no complaining.
6. Heaviest TROUT will win. In the event of a tie; first registered fish will be the tie breaker.
7. If no TROUT is caught; any heaviest fish will qualify.
8. All fish must be weighed right away.
9. Participants must enter a fish whole, not gutted, gaffed or altered in any way.
10. Fish cannot be frozen or covered in snow.
11. No fishing tents, huts, or any type of shelter will be allowed at the designated fishing area.
12. Minor participants 12 and under must be monitored at all times. The derby committee will not be responsible if anything should happen to the child.
13. Minor participants must land their own catch.
14. Parents and/or guardians may assist a minor participant with a frozen hole or taking out the hook; they will not be allowed to fish from their ice hole or land their catch.
15. No participant shall at any time assist other participants with landing catch or extracting hooks. However, participants may share their equipment with other participants. It is not considered cheating.
16. No spectators shall at any time assist participants with landing catch or extracting hooks.
17. No tip ups or fishing rod holders.
18. Live bait is not allowed however dead or salted minnows are allowed.
19. Snowmobiles and trucks will not be permitted in the fishing area. However, exceptions will be made for the disabled and elderly.
20. If you are going to leave the designated fishing area; you must remove your line.
21. Only one prize per entry.
22. The top 2 prize winners are not eligible for the main prize in the participants category.
23. All fish have to be out of the water prior to the signalling of the end of the derby. Fish caught after the signal will not qualify.
24. Participants are asked to do their utmost to exhibit good sportsmanship.
25. Participants found violating any of the rules will be DISQUALIFIED.
26. Any participant found to be giving fish to another participant for prize will both be disqualified
27. Alcohol and drugs are prohibited before and during the event. Any participant found to be under the influence will be disqualified.
28. All participants are responsible for their own actions and safety during this event. The derby committee will not be reliable for any incidents that occur before, during and after the event.
